Welcome to 3901 Cathedral Ave NW #218 at The Marlyn, an Art Deco, full service building in the heart of Cathedral Heights. Designed in the 1930's by renowned architect Francis Koenig, The Marlyn is also featured in James Goode's Best Addresses, celebrating DC's most profound architecture.
